ATHLETICS.

THE SPORTS TO-DAY. :The visiting competitors to the South Canterbury Amateur Athletic Club's meeting, which commences to-day oh the club's grounds, Otipua road, arrived by express from Christchurch yesterday, and were met by the secretary and several members of the local elub. The Christchurch team consists oil Messrs Anderson, Pentecost, Simpson, Rich, Flewellon, Cardale, ; Ap-~ pleyard and their enthusiastic trainer, ,Alf, Bhodes. They are all in excellent form,' aoad should give aj good", account of themselves during the progress, of. the meeting, both by winning a large number of 'the events and by most probably breaking either standard times or even records, as the track is reported to be in capital order. The club's committee is exceedingly pleased with the entries so far received for the boys' races on the second day, 12 entries for the 200 yards, and 13 for the 150 yards, so far having come to hand, and as the entries for" those close on the ground they may be. further augmented. Five teams have also entered for the affiliated schools' relay race; two from the' High School, and one each from the Marist Btos., Main School arid "Waimataitai. This should prove highly interesting, and though to-day's entries are small, keen finishes are expected, and Thursday's racing should prove undoubtedly as exciting as any the club have had' during their 31 meetings. , The Garrison-Band are., to be present, and will beneficially aid thepleasant outing. Mr Budd is to have an afternoon "tea-marquee on the" ground, to which all visitors.to the sports will be made welcome. * ~
